Clothes Dryer Duct Maintenance
A clogged dryer vent isn’t just inefficient—it’s a fire hazard. Lint accumulation reduces drying time and increases energy use. Exhaust duct flushing removes debris and restores fast operation. Many home maintenance pros offer this as part of a preventative package. Don’t wait—schedule emergency duct cleaning if your dryer feels hot or takes too long.

Affordability and Value Elements for Air Duct Treatment Near Calgary
Common Cost Across Calgary
Affordable air duct cleaning in South Calgary typically ranges from between $350 and $550 depending on contamination level. Industrial systems may cost increased due to post-construction duct cleaning needs. Consistently evaluate quotes that include HEPA vacuum systems.
- Entry-level clean: $350 flat
- Full service: $500 package
- Luxury package: $750 max
- Commercial systems: negotiated pricing
Elements That Determine Expense
Several variables influence your final air duct cleaning charge in Airdrie. Square footage directly impacts cleaning scope. Mold presence may require professional duct sanitization, raising the final price. Accessibility also affects complexity—especially after renovations.
Optional services like thermal imaging inspection add value but may add to the expense.

What’s the Recommended Frequency for Household HVAC Duct Service in Calgary?
Reputable licensed duct cleaners recommend HVAC system maintenance every 3 to 5 years for standard Calgary homes. However, if you have allergies, recent remodeling, or notice dust buildup, increased cleaning may be necessary to improve home air purity.
